--- Comment #8 from Will Stephenson <wstephenson kde org>  2010-04-21 16:44:59 ---
The bug is in the X SYNC extension which is heavily used by PowerDevil (and
rsibreak).   An alarm set by KIdleTime's SYNC backend is not cleared after a
suspend (or other cases, not entirely clear here) and then fires repeatedly on
the next idle.  I will check the SYNC backend to make sure it is not doing
anything wrong or odd to trigger the Xorg bug.
